Summary
MOVIETONE CARD TITLE: Arms Fair. DESCRIPTION: An exhibition of historic weapons was on display at The Arms Fair taking place at the Royal Lancaster Hotel. The object of the Fair is strictly commercial with buyers coming from all over the World. SHOTLIST: GV arms fair. MS guns on stall. MCU helmet. CU barrel of Tower Mesketoon £1200 zoom out to an English Coaching Blunderbuss at £625. CU Blunderbuss as trigger is pulled. MCU PB from crest on box containing a pair of gold-plated Adams revolvers. MCU hand picks up revolver. CU along barrel of pistol. CU gun placed back into box. CU plate on box. MS customer looks at Boer rifle £6-7000. CU end of stock with date stamp. CU design on barrel. MCU zoom into gun. MS pan across gun display to customer with a Colt Percussion revolving rifle £985. CU chamber PB as customer puts gun to eye. CU ditto. CU English 6 shot Pinfire Pepper Box £120 as barrel is turned. Tracking shot past guns.
